ILO Colombo holds public Media Workshop to launch its celebration of 90 years of the ILO

Date 30 March 2009
Where Colombo, Sri Lanka
Organized by ILO-Colombo

ILO Colombo held a successful Media Workshop on 30 March 2009 to engage with the media on dimensions of social dialogue, decent work in Sri Lanka and globally and the ILO's 90 years in operation. The event was attended by senior journalists from both print and electronic media, with parts of the workshop broadcast over the web and radio. Government was represented by Secretary of Labour Relations and Manpower, Mr. Madihahewa, Employers by Ravi Peiris, Director General EFC, Workers by Mr. Rasedeen, Secretary General of NATURE (representing 19 TUs).

The workshop was opened with a historical outline of ILO over 90 years, major benchmarks in ILO’s history, a presentation by the Employers Federation of Ceylon, the Government and the Trade Unions and an interactive panel discussion with Q's and A's on current relevant core ILO issues in Sri Lanka between the media and the panel.

One of the objectives is to link social partners with the media and encourage them to make interviews with social partner personalities to be featured in the media up to the main event on 28 April.
